Possible Causes of Mold Buildup in Air Conditioners

Mold growth in air conditioning systems is a common issue in the humid climate of Hanahan. When moisture accumulates within the AC unit, it creates a perfect environment for mold spores to thrive. Poor drainage, dirty filters, and insufficient ventilation can all contribute to excess moisture and stagnant air inside the system.

In addition, water leaks or condensate leaks from the unit can lead to persistent dampness, promoting mold development. Dirty evaporator coils and clogged filters restrict airflow, which causes the system to operate inefficiently and increase the chances of mold spores spreading throughout your home. Recognizing these causes early is vital to prevent health risks and damage to your indoor air quality.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I know if my AC unit has mold?

If you notice a musty smell coming from your air vents, experience allergic reactions, or see visible mold growth on surfaces near your AC unit, these are signs of mold infestation. A professional inspection can confirm the presence of mold and help determine the extent of contamination.

Can mold in my AC affect my health?

Yes. Mold spores can cause allergic reactions, respiratory issues, and worsen asthma symptoms. Keeping your AC system clean and mold-free is essential for maintaining good indoor air quality and protecting your family’s health.

What are the benefits of professional mold cleanup?

Professional cleanup ensures thorough removal of mold spores and prevents regrowth. It also addresses underlying moisture issues, reducing future risks and improving indoor air quality for a healthier home environment.

How often should I have my AC inspected for mold?

We recommend scheduling professional inspections at least once a year, especially in humid climates like South Carolina. Regular maintenance helps catch problems early and keeps your system operating efficiently.

What steps can I take to prevent mold growth in my AC system?

Regular filter replacement, keeping drain pans clean, and scheduling routine maintenance are effective ways to prevent mold development. Ensuring proper ventilation and controlling indoor humidity levels also play key roles in mold prevention.
